Reasons to consider the Intel Atom C2338
- 1 more cores, run more applications at once: 2 vs 1
- 1 more threads: 2 vs 1
- Around 67% higher clock speed: 2.00 GHz vs 1.2 GHz
- 2.8x better performance in PassMark - CPU mark: 584 vs 211

Reasons to consider the AMD Athlon 64 L110
- Around 41% better performance in PassMark - Single thread mark: 328 vs 233
